Hattiesburg, MS -Noetic Technnologies’ annual Christmas party was held 12/7/07.  The evening was filled with food, fun, and laughter. Noetic celebrated with USM professors, industry partners, family, and friends.

It was a time to reflect over the success of 2007, and share together in our optimism for all the exciting opportunities 2008 is sure to bring.  The evening also included the annual awards presentation, and here are 2007’s winners!

 

Most Invention Disclosures: Dr. Sarah Morgan

Most Invention Disclosures: Dr. John Pojman

Largest Industry Contract: Dr. James Rawlins

Young Investigator Award: Dr. Alexander Pozhitkov

Young Investigator Award: Dr. Trent Gould

Young Investigator Award: Dr. Scott Piland

Most Promising Technology: Dr. Lisa Kemp

Highest Number of Contracts: Dr. Robert Lochhead

Most Promising Start-Up: Siviks

Most Promising Start-Up: Pierce-Safe Technologies

SBIR Contributor : Dr. Jeffrey Evans

SBIR Contributor: Dr. Jason Lemus
